Ipoh Hor Fun Soup is a savory noodle dish originating from Ipoh, Malaysia, celebrated for its rich culinary history. It features silky flat rice noodles served in a flavorful broth made from chicken and prawn stock, often garnished with shredded chicken, prawns, green onions, and sometimes mushrooms. This dish is a staple in Malaysian cuisine, offering a comforting balance of taste and texture. The rice noodles provide an easily digestible source of carbohydrates, while the chicken and prawns contribute lean protein. The use of green onions enhances the flavor while adding antioxidants. However, the sodium content in the broth may be higher depending on preparation, and those sensitive to shellfish should exercise caution. Ipoh Hor Fun Soup is a wholesome meal that beautifully showcases Malaysian flavors, making it an appetizing choice for anyone seeking hearty, simple comfort food.
